6 Ways to Survive Your Sustainability Reporting Season

Here are 6 ways we can help you not only survive, but excel in your annual sustainability reporting — with support from our tried and tested services:

  1. Build the Foundation for Sustainable Business

The first step in Drink Sustainability Communications’ process is to benchmark your organization. This involves gathering data on the company’s current sustainability practices, priorities, potential, and organizational data. To design or re-vision your sustainability framework, we evaluate these metrics to determine your progress toward your sustainability goals.

 
  1. Set Measurable Sustainability Targets

We can help you set measurable sustainability targets by first conducting a materiality assessment, where we discuss topics that are most important to your organization and stakeholders. 

Next, Drink Sustainability Communications works with your organization to conduct the stakeholder engagement to understand their concerns. This engagement helps to ensure that the organization’s sustainability targets are aligned with the needs of your stakeholders.

Finally, Drink helps you develop a roadmap and set targets for achieving its sustainability goals.

  1. Publish Best-in-Class Sustainability Reports

At Drink Sustainability Communications, we are committed to ensuring compliance with the highest standards of sustainability reporting. We follow a rigorous process to ensure that our reports are aligned with the following reputable reporting standards:

  • United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(UN SDGs)
  • Global Reporting Initiative (GRI) Standards
  • International Integrated Reporting <IR> Framework
  • Sustainability Accounting Standards Board (SASB)
  • Task Force on Climate-related Financial Disclosures (TCFD)
  •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) Guidelines
  1. Simplify your Carbon Data Management

We can help you simplify your carbon data management by providing a comprehensive approach that covers system boundaries, greenhouse gas inventory, and GHG emissions calculation. These services can help you improve the accuracy of your emissions data and make better informed decisions about your sustainability strategy. These can improve your transparency around your emissions and reinforce trust with your stakeholders.
